Securing an NVMe-oF IP Fabric

Abstract

Storage Area Networks (SANs) are usually used to access the most critical data of an organization, therefore ensuring their security is of paramount importance. This presentation will introduce the general SAN security threats and the methods (authentication and secure channel) to mitigate them. It will also present the authentication protocol and secure channel specifications that have been defined for NVMe-oF over IP fabrics, with special attention to the NVMe/TCP case.

Learning Objectives

  • Understand security threats to Storage Area Networks
  • Understand NVMe-oF threat mitigation
  • Understand Authentication for NVMe-oF
  • Understand how to secure channels with NVMe/TCP
